Its DJOver

I know that baseball is huge in S. Korea and I can understand trying to maximize that, especially with the worlds most popular player that also happens to be from that part of the world, but the timing is just weird.  Having a two game series, then go back to spring training for a week before every other teams starts. Not to mention the fact that you know you're only going to move the needle for the die-hards in America because for the general sports fan March Madness gets 1st, 2nd and 3rd priority for the next 5 days. 

I know the feasibility is always going to be tough with the time differences, but this seems especially poorly planned, and poorly advertised.

Won't make a difference in the end though, Dodgers will win 120 games and then lose in the Divisional.

Jockey

Quote from: MUBurrow on March 20, 2024, 02:04:09 PM
Agreed. If the decision was made that they absolutely had to get regular season games played in Korea, they should have had two interleague teams go over there and play those three games right before the ASB or something. Sure its a bit of a competitive disadvantage, but no worse then having to go play two games in Asia before your pitchers are stretched out.

First, their pitchers are as stretched out as any team's pitchers will be on opening day. They reported 7 days early and this game is 7 days before everyone else opens up.

Second, this was for the benefit of Asia and increasing MLB's coffers. It accomplishes both of those goals. And it was imperative that both teams had multiple Asian players. I am sure that MLB considers this series a great success.

Finally, it would be a terrible idea to do this during the season, It would be a big disadvantage for those 2 teams that had to do the extra travelling.
